Programiranje Microsoft Accessa z VBA je lahko veliko lažje, če poznate bližnjice na tipkovnici za najpogostejše ukaze in naloge ter najpogostejše delce kode, ki jih boste uporabljali v urejevalniku in neposrednih oknih, ko boste gradili in odpravljali napake v aplikaciji Access.
Skupna koda za programiranje VBA in odpravljanje napak v Accessu
Ta seznam, ki prikazuje najpogostejša opravila, ki se izvajajo v VBA, in izjave, ki jih morate vnesti, da dokončate nalogo VBA, zato imejte ta seznam pri roki:
Odprite obrazec v pogledu obrazca:
DoCmd.OpenForm " formname ", acNormal
Spremenite lastnost obrazca na odprtem obrazcu:
Obrazci![ formName ]. ime lastnosti = nova vrednost
Pridobite vrednost iz kontrolnika na odprtem obrazcu:
Obrazci![ formName ]![ controlName ] .Value
Spremenite vrednost kontrolnika na odprtem obrazcu:
Obrazci![ formName ]![ controlName ] .Value = novaValue
Spremenite lastnost kontrole na odprtem obrazcu:
Obrazci![ formName ]![ controlName ]. ime lastnosti = nova vrednost
Zaprite obrazec in shranite spremembe:
DoCmd.Zapri acForm, " formName ", acSaveYes
Natisnite poročilo:
DoCmd.OpenReport " reportName ", acViewNormal
Zaženite poizvedbo za dejanje:
DoCmd.RunSQL " SQLstatement "
Pokaži preprosto sporočilo:
MsgBox " vaše sporočilo "
Na zaslonu postavite vprašanje z da/ne:
spremenljivka = MsgBox(" yourMessage ", vbQuestion + vbYesNo)
Krmarjenje in izbiranje kode v VBA
Uporabite te bližnjice VBA v oknu kode (ki se uporablja za pisanje, urejanje in ogled VBA) in oknu Immediate (ki vam omogoča, da kodo zaženete kadar koli in na licu mesta), da hitro opravite svoje delo.
Ukrep |
Bližnjica |
Premaknite kazalec v desno za en znak |
→ |
Izberite znak na desni |
Shift+→ |
Premaknite kazalec za eno besedo v desno |
Ctrl+→ |
Izberite do konca besede |
Ctrl+ Shift+→ |
Premaknite kazalec levo za en znak |
← |
Izberite znak levo od kazalca |
Shift+← |
Premaknite kazalec za eno besedo levo |
Ctrl+← |
Premaknite kazalec na začetek vrstice |
Domov |
Izberite besedilo na začetku vrstice |
Shift + Domov |
Premaknite kazalec na konec vrstice |
Konec |
Izberite besedilo do konca vrstice |
Shift+End |
Premaknite kazalec navzgor po vrstici |
↑ |
Premaknite kazalec navzdol po vrstici |
↓ |
Premaknite kazalec na naslednji postopek |
Ctrl+↓ |
Premaknite kazalec na prejšnji postopek |
Ctrl+↑ |
Pomaknite se za en zaslon navzgor |
PgUp |
Pomaknite se za en zaslon navzdol |
PgDn |
Pojdite na vrh modula |
Ctrl + Domov |
Izberite celotno besedilo na vrh modula |
Ctrl + Shift + Domov |
Pojdite na dno modula |
Ctrl+End |
Izberite celotno besedilo do dna modula |
Ctrl+ Shift+End |
Izrežite izbor |
Ctrl+X |
Kopiraj izbor |
Ctrl+C |
Prilepi izbor |
Ctrl+V |
Izrežite trenutno vrstico v odložišče |
Ctrl+Y |
Izbriši do konca besede |
Ctrl+Delete |
Izbriši znak ali izbrano besedilo |
Izbriši (Del) |
Izbriši znak levo od kazalca |
Backspace |
Izbriši do konca besede |
Ctrl+Delete |
Izbriši na začetek besede |
Ctrl+Backspace |
Razveljavi |
Ctrl+Z |
Zamik vrstice |
Tab |
Izstopna linija |
Shift + Tab |
Najti |
Ctrl+F |
Zamenjati |
Ctrl+H |
Najdi Naprej |
F3 |
Najdi Prejšnje |
Shift+F3 |
Poiščite pomoč pri trenutno izbrani besedi |
F1 |
Hitre informacije |
Ctrl+I |
Splošne bližnjične tipke urejevalnika VBA
Naslednja tabela prikazuje nekaj uporabnih bližnjičnih tipk in njihovih funkcij, ki so na voljo v celotnem urejevalniku Visual Basic, kjer pišete, urejate in testirate svojo kodo VBA.
Ukrep |
Bližnjica |
Preklapljajte med Accessom in urejevalnikom VBA |
Alt + F11 |
Pomagaj |
F1 |
Oglejte si brskalnik objektov |
F2 |
Oglejte si lastnosti/dogodke |
F4 |
Ogled okna kode |
F7 |
Ogled takojšnjega okna |
Ctrl+G |
Ogled menija bližnjic |
Shift+F10 (ali desni klik) |
Zaženite Sub/UserForm |
F5 |
Ustavi izvajanje kode |
Ctrl + Break |
Zaprite urejevalnik VBA in se vrnite v Access |
Alt+Q |
Bližnjične tipke za odpravljanje napak VBA
Ker mora biti koda v programskem jeziku napisana natančno, ne more biti napak ali napak. Na srečo lahko kodo v VBA hitro odpravite s temi bližnjicami za odpravljanje napak:
Ukrep |
Bližnjica |
Preklopi prelomno točko |
F9 |
Stopite v |
F8 |
Stopiti čez |
Shift+F8 |
Stopi ven |
Ctrl+Shift+F8 |
Pojdi do kazalca |
Ctrl+F8 |
Počisti vse prelomne točke |
Ctrl+F9 |